Not quite. Suppose two people reply to my node here. I might want to reply to both of them, and I'm too lazy to change their node titles to be different. The submission system you propose would not allow that.
I agree it might be nice to have a system in place for refusing duplicate nodes, but I don't think this is the way to do it. Right now, moderators can submit a node "for consideration", meaning duplicates that need deleting, etc. Very few people make this mistake twice; maybe all that's needed is to improve the message text in a few places to make it clear what's happening when you post a node.
